I am American and my wife is Cambodian. We live in a Cambodian neighborhood in the United States. We have a daughter, born in Cambodia, who is now 4. I speak to her in English and her mother (and everyone else in the neighborhood) speaks to her in Cambodian. Until she started preschool last September, virtually everyone except myself talked to her in Cambodian. Not too long ago, she asked me why some person (I think it was a waiter at a restaurant) spoke English and not Cambodian. For her, everyone spoke Cambodian, and then some of them also spoke English. I tried to explain that in America, most people actually speak English and not Cambodian. After that explanation, she kept asking "is this place America?" everywhere we went for a few days. |
